Output 372e13736a8f8c31834c88dbf439bb059703e6f0b33474438ddb40d584ccaa97:20

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dac2e362d29a5a8140d05b523230ed09e21cc1ba OP_EQUAL
address
3MdihS8nRsdCrSQMTThS9UwdVnwcXocLrt
transaction
372e13736a8f8c31834c88dbf439bb059703e6f0b33474438ddb40d584ccaa97
spent
true